Commit 72d25f6a authored by 涂伟's avatar 涂伟

fix: '弥勒退货反馈视图添加'

parent aa44649c
Pipeline #95923 failed with stages
...@@ -47,6 +47,12 @@ const WebPages = [ ...@@ -47,6 +47,12 @@ const WebPages = [
type: '专用', type: '专用',
color: 'purple', color: 'purple',
}, },
{
lable: 'ReturnFeedbackView:退货反馈视图',
value: 'ReturnFeedbackView',
type: '专用',
color: 'purple',
},
]; ];
const { Option } = Select; const { Option } = Select;
...@@ -72,7 +78,7 @@ const AddView = props => { ...@@ -72,7 +78,7 @@ const AddView = props => {
const getFormData = () => { const getFormData = () => {
console.log(msg, 'msgmsgmsgmsg'); console.log(msg, 'msgmsgmsgmsg');
if ((msg.WebPage === 'GisGatherProjectView' || msg.WebPage === 'InventoryMaterials' || msg.WebPage === 'RelatedOrder') && msg.WebParam) { if ((msg.WebPage === 'GisGatherProjectView' || msg.WebPage === 'InventoryMaterials' || msg.WebPage === 'RelatedOrder' || msg.WebPage === 'ReturnFeedbackView') && msg.WebParam) {
if (!Array.isArray(msg.WebParam)) { if (!Array.isArray(msg.WebParam)) {
msg.WebParam = msg.WebParam?.split(','); msg.WebParam = msg.WebParam?.split(',');
} }
...@@ -88,7 +94,7 @@ const AddView = props => { ...@@ -88,7 +94,7 @@ const AddView = props => {
const onFinish = () => { const onFinish = () => {
form.validateFields().then(validate => { form.validateFields().then(validate => {
if (validate) { if (validate) {
if ((validate.WebPage === 'GisGatherProjectView' || validate.WebPage === 'InventoryMaterials' || validate.WebPage === 'RelatedOrder') && validate.WebParam) { if ((validate.WebPage === 'GisGatherProjectView' || validate.WebPage === 'InventoryMaterials' || validate.WebPage === 'RelatedOrder' || validate.WebPage === 'ReturnFeedbackView') && validate.WebParam) {
validate.WebParam = validate.WebParam.toString(); validate.WebParam = validate.WebParam.toString();
} }
let obj = {}; let obj = {};
...@@ -188,7 +194,7 @@ const AddView = props => { ...@@ -188,7 +194,7 @@ const AddView = props => {
label="视图参数" label="视图参数"
name="WebParam" name="WebParam"
style={{ style={{
display: form.getFieldValue('WebPage') === 'InventoryMaterials' || form.getFieldValue('WebPage') === 'RelatedOrder' ? 'flex' : 'none', display: form.getFieldValue('WebPage') === 'InventoryMaterials' || form.getFieldValue('WebPage') === 'RelatedOrder' || form.getFieldValue('WebPage') === 'ReturnFeedbackView' ? 'flex' : 'none',
}} }}
> >
<Select placeholder="选择视图参数" showSearch mode="multiple"> <Select placeholder="选择视图参数" showSearch mode="multiple">
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ment